How to cook chicken curry without coconut milk
Ingredients (for two persons) and (two meals)
. Fresh chicken slices – 4 small pieces
. Potatoes – 1 medium size
. Garlic clove – 2 cloves (smashed)
. Onion bulb – 1 medium size (diced)
. Tomatoes – 1 medium size (seeded and diced)
. Ginger – 2 thin slices (smashed)
. Meat curry powder – 2 tablespoonfuls
. Curry leaves fresh or dried – six to 7 leaf
. Cinnamon powder – a pinch
. Olive oil or any cooking oil – 3 to 4 tablespoonfuls
. Water – 3 t0 4 cups
. Salt or light soy for taste (estimate)
Things to do before cooking the Chicken Curry
! Blanch the chicken slices with boiling hot water, drain, pat dry
! Wash, peel and dice/slice potatoes, tomatoes, onion bulb and ginger
! Wash curry leaves and wipe dry
! Set all ingredients at arms length
How to cook ‘Chicken Curry’ without coconut milk
> Heat the wok or pan, pour the cooking oil until oil is hot or when oil simmers.
> Drop the garlic, ginger and onions into the wok, cook until fragrant. Stirring occasionally.
> Add the tomato, cook until soft. Stir when needed to prevent from burning.
> Add chicken pieces and curry powder, stir to mix, let simmer a while then add the curry leaves.
> Add the water into the wok, stir to mix and cover until it boils. Lessen the fire and
> Let simmer for at least 15 minutes until the chicken and potatoes are soft when you poke with fork or spoon.
> Before serving, add a pinch of cinnamon powder and salt to taste.
> Garnish with green parsley leaves or a stalk of curry leaves
> Serve hot or cold with rice or bread
